Virtual Staging Do’s and Don’ts
A little finesse goes a long way. Here are some tips:
- ✅ Do use high-res photos – Pixelated images = amateur hour.
- ✅ Do match furniture scale to room size – Avoid oversized couches in tiny rooms.
- ✅ Do use appropriate styles – Don’t stage a country home with ultra-modern decor (unless it’s intentional).
- ❌ Don’t clutter the space – Virtual or real, less is more.
- ❌ Don’t misrepresent – Virtual staging is legal, but be honest. Disclose it’s digitally enhanced.
- ❌ Don’t over-edit – Over-polishing can look fake. Stick to natural looks.
FAQs About Virtual Staging Software
Q: Is virtual staging legal?
Yes. As long as it’s disclosed that images are virtually staged, it’s totally legal and ethical.
Q: How long does it take?
Some platforms offer instant results, while others take 24-48 hours depending on customization.
Q: Can I use virtual staging for commercial properties?
Absolutely. Offices, retail, and mixed-use spaces benefit too.
Q: Can I DIY it, or do I need a pro?
Many tools are beginner-friendly. If you want magazine-quality results, consider hiring a service.

How Does AI Staging Work?
Let’s break it down for the non-tech crowd.
- AI Virtual Staging = An app that “reads” your photo and drops in realistic furniture—fast.
- 3D Furniture Simulation = Unlike flat 2D edits, this tech creates depth, shadows, and realism that make the furniture look like it’s actually in the room.
The best part? You don’t need a design degree. Upload the room photo, pick a style (boho? mid-century modern? luxury?), and boom—instant transformation.

FAQ for Brokers New to AI Staging
Q: Is virtual staging MLS-approved?
A: Yes, as long as it’s labeled as such. Most MLSs allow clearly disclosed virtual staging.
Q: Can I stage tenant-occupied units?
A: Yup. Just remove their stuff digitally, then re-stage with furniture that fits the target audience.
Q: What if the buyer expects the furniture?
A: Always clarify that the images are for inspiration only. Staging = marketing, not inventory.
